Austin, TX — TODAY, March 8, 2018, Mike Collier celebrates his Democratic primary victory and nomination to represent the party in the 2018 Texas Lt. Governor election. 

Interesting Data From Primary Night

-Patrick’s primary opponent endorsed the Collier Campaign on facebook (https://www.facebook.com/scottmilder4TXLG/)

-More primary voters voted against Dan Patrick than for the incumbent

-Voters in Travis county preferred Collier over Patrick by a 3-1 margin

Collier had the following to say after his primary victory:

“You can officially call this a close race. The data shows that Texans are clearly unhappy with our opponent. Despite spending millions to secure his nomination, Texas supports change in the Lt. Governor’s office.”

“Over the next several months we will prove and show voters how Dan Patrick is responsible for their ever-increasing property tax bills, despite that being his sole reason for coming to Austin in the first place.”

“I look forward to having any and all policy discussions with Dan, provided he’s Texan enough to have an honest conversation about his record as Lt. Governor.”
